Citrus and Savory Boneless, Skinless, Chicken Thighs:

This is a nice quick little marinade with a lot of flavor. I use organic mango lemonade, a sliced orange, a sliced lime, and a liberal amount of McKormic Garlic Herb blend along with about 3 healthy pinches of kosher salt. Just add the ingredients to the zip lock bag holding the chicken thighs and refrigerate for 2 to 4 hours. Grill direct with a hot and cooler spot on your grate. Use the hot potato, flip flop, technique. Plan to complete the cook later this evening, with pics to follow.

The chicken was amazing, nice and  moist, and super flavorful. I recommend that marinade highly, as it really brings out the flavor and works well with the chicken. I plated the chicken with a simple salad of Hass avocado, grape and sunburst tomatoes, shaved red onion, pistachio nuts, and feta cheese with a balsamic vinegar and olive oil dressing. The wife and I are walking 7 miles a day and trying to eat lighter, so desert was some sliced Fuji apples, shaved Mancheco cheese, and a few drops of fig preserves.
